The Link Between Stress and Fertility

When the body experiences chronic stress, it produces higher levels of cortisol and other stress hormones. Elevated stress levels can:

Disrupt ovulation

Affect sperm production

Interfere with hormone balance

Reduce libido

Impact sleep quality

Prolonged stress may also affect the communication between the brain and reproductive organs, potentially influencing menstrual cycles and sperm health.

Meditation helps calm the nervous system, reducing stress hormone levels and promoting hormonal balance an essential factor in reproductive health.

How Meditation May Support Fertility

1. Balances Hormones

Meditation promotes relaxation, which may help regulate stress-related hormonal imbalances. When stress decreases, the body can better maintain healthy levels of reproductive hormones like estrogen, progesterone, and testosterone.

2. Improves Blood Flow

Relaxation techniques improve circulation throughout the body, including the reproductive organs. Better blood flow supports ovarian function and uterine health.

3. Enhances Emotional Well-Being

The fertility journey can be emotionally draining. Meditation helps reduce anxiety, improve mood, and build emotional resilience during treatment cycles.

4. Supports Better Sleep

Quality sleep is essential for hormone regulation. Meditation can improve sleep patterns, indirectly supporting fertility.

5. Encourages Mind-Body Connection

Meditation increases body awareness, helping individuals adopt healthier lifestyle habits that support reproductive health.

Types of Meditation Helpful for Fertility

You don’t need complicated practices to begin. Simple methods can be effective:

Mindfulness Meditation: Focus on breathing and present awareness.

Guided Visualization: Imagine positive outcomes and a healthy pregnancy.

Yoga with Breathing Exercises: Combines movement with relaxation.

Loving-Kindness Meditation: Reduces emotional tension and self-criticism.

Practicing for 10–20 minutes daily can make a noticeable difference over time.

Can Meditation Replace Fertility Treatment?

Meditation is a supportive tool not a substitute for medical treatment. Conditions such as blocked fallopian tubes, severe male factor infertility, or hormonal disorders require proper medical diagnosis and treatment.
